The highest paying jobs at International Rescue Committee are senior director, co-director, country director, and logistics officer. Senior director jobs at International Rescue Committee earn an average yearly salary of $139,191, International Rescue Committee co-director jobs average $114,029, and International Rescue Committee country director jobs average $98,005.
The lowest paying International Rescue Committee roles include volunteer and internship. International Rescue Committee volunteer average salary is $33,676 per year. So while the average International Rescue Committee salary is $47,505 there is a big variation in pay depending on the role.
| Rank | Job title | Average International Rescue Committee salary | Hourly rate |
|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| Senior Director | $139,191 | $66.92 |
| 2 | Co-Director | $114,029 | $54.82 |
| 3 | Country Director | $98,005 | $47.12 |
| 4 | Logistics Officer | $96,902 | $46.59 |
| 5 | Adviser | $90,863 | $43.68 |
| 6 | Finance Controller | $89,765 | $43.16 |
| 7 | Job Developer | $89,308 | $42.94 |
| 8 | Technical Advisor | $81,990 | $39.42 |
| 9 | Consultant | $73,455 | $35.31 |
| 10 | Finance Officer | $68,090 | $32.74 |
| 11 | Program Manager | $62,686 | $30.14 |
| 12 | Translator | $58,831 | $28.28 |
| 13 | Teacher | $56,743 | $27.28 |
| 14 | Casework Supervisor | $55,641 | $26.75 |
| 15 | Human Resources Associate | $55,027 | $26.46 |
| 16 | Social Worker | $54,698 | $26.30 |
| 17 | Programming Specialist | $54,371 | $26.14 |
| 18 | Legal Extern | $51,586 | $24.80 |
| 19 | Educator | $51,241 | $24.64 |
| 20 | Interpreter | $50,303 | $24.18 |

Salaries at International Rescue Committee vary depending on the department you work in. International Rescue Committee salaries in the business development department are the highest with an average salary of $92,804. Employees in the it department at International Rescue Committee receive relatively high salaries as well, with an average salary of $74,313 per year. Departments that don't pay as well at International Rescue Committee include the administrative and the marketing organizational functions, with employees earning average salaries of $43,168 and $47,976, respectively.
| Rank | Department | Average International Rescue Committee salary | Hourly rate |
|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| Business Development | $92,804 | $44.62 |
| 2 | IT | $74,313 | $35.73 |
| 3 | Legal | $65,451 | $31.47 |
| 4 | Finance | $60,608 | $29.14 |
| 5 | Supply Chain | $57,747 | $27.76 |
| 6 | Human Resources | $55,936 | $26.89 |
| 7 | Healthcare | $53,711 | $25.82 |
| 8 | Hospitality/Service | $53,158 | $25.56 |
| 9 | Research & Development | $49,184 | $23.65 |
| 10 | Education | $49,058 | $23.59 |
| 11 | Non Profit/Government | $48,401 | $23.27 |
| 12 | Marketing | $47,976 | $23.07 |
| 13 | Administrative | $43,168 | $20.75 |
